Implementation and assessment of diffusion-weighted partial Fourier readout-segmented echo-planar imaging.
Single-shot echo-planar imaging has been used widely in diffusion magnetic resonance imaging due to the difficulties in correcting motion-induced phase corruption in multishot data. Readout-segmented EPI has addressed the multishot problem by introducing a two-dimensional nonlinear navigator correct...
